
What if the key to unlocking the full potential of artificial intelligence isn’t just in the algorithms or the data, but in how we frame the conversation? Imagine an AI assistant that not only understands your request but anticipates your needs, seamlessly integrating tools, knowledge, and context to deliver results that feel almost human. This isn’t science fiction—it’s the promise of context engineering, a fantastic approach that goes beyond traditional prompt engineering. By carefully curating the information an AI system processes, context engineering ensures that these systems operate with unprecedented precision and autonomy, even in the most complex scenarios. In a world increasingly reliant on AI, mastering this discipline could redefine how we interact with technology.
In this exploration, Tina Huang takes you through the foundational principles of context engineering and why it’s becoming the cornerstone of advanced AI systems. From optimizing the “context window” of large language models to orchestrating AI agents capable of handling intricate, multi-step tasks, this field is reshaping the boundaries of what AI can achieve. Along the way, you’ll discover how techniques like context compression and isolation are allowing AI to process massive amounts of data without losing focus, and how these innovations are being applied in industries ranging from healthcare to education. By the end, you might find yourself rethinking not just how AI works, but how it could work for you.
What Is Context Engineering?
TL;DR Key Takeaways :
- Context engineering optimizes the “context window” of large language models (LLMs) to improve task accuracy and efficiency, surpassing traditional prompt engineering by allowing autonomous, multi-step task management.
- Key components of AI agents include the model, tools, knowledge and memory, audio and speech processing, guardrails, and orchestration systems, all of which are harmonized through context engineering.
- Techniques in context engineering, such as context writing, selection, compression, and isolation, ensure AI systems process relevant and actionable data effectively for complex tasks.
- Applications of context engineering span industries like customer service, sales, coding, healthcare, and education, enhancing AI adaptability and delivering more accurate results.
- Context engineers play a critical role in designing and implementing structured prompts, allowing AI systems to operate autonomously and efficiently in intricate environments.
Context engineering involves optimizing the “context window” of LLMs, which refers to the amount of information a model can process at any given time. By carefully structuring and curating this information, you can ensure that the AI system has access to the most relevant and actionable data in an efficient format. This process is particularly vital for AI agents—autonomous systems designed to handle intricate and often multi-faceted tasks. These agents rely on detailed, non-iterative instructions to function effectively, making context engineering a cornerstone of their success.
Unlike prompt engineering, which focuses on crafting specific inputs for conversational AI like chatbots, context engineering addresses broader challenges. It supports the development of systems that integrate multiple components, tools, and data sources, making sure seamless operation across tasks without requiring constant human oversight. This makes it a foundational element in the creation of scalable and reliable AI solutions.
Core Components of AI Agents
To fully grasp the importance of context engineering, it is essential to understand the key components that make up AI agents. These components work together to enable the agent to perform its tasks effectively:
- Model: The AI model, such as GPT, Claude, or Gemini, which serves as the core engine powering the agent’s capabilities.
- Tools: External systems and platforms the agent interacts with, such as Google Calendar, CRM software, or data analytics tools.
- Knowledge and Memory: Mechanisms that allow the agent to store, retrieve, and apply information over time, making sure continuity and relevance in its actions.
- Audio and Speech Processing: Features that enable natural language interaction, allowing users to communicate with the agent seamlessly.
- Guardrails: Safety measures designed to ensure ethical behavior and prevent harmful or unintended actions.
- Orchestration Systems: Platforms that assist the deployment, monitoring, and continuous improvement of AI agents in real-world environments.
Context engineering acts as the glue that binds these components together, providing structured instructions that guide the agent’s decision-making and behavior. By making sure that each component operates in harmony, context engineering enhances the overall functionality and reliability of AI systems.
Understanding Context Engineering
Enhance your knowledge on Context Engineering by exploring a selection of articles and guides on the subject.
Techniques in Context Engineering
Effective context engineering requires the use of several techniques to manage and optimize the information provided to AI systems. These techniques ensure that the AI can process and act on data in a way that is both efficient and accurate:
- Context Writing: Creating and storing task-specific information that can be reused in future interactions, reducing redundancy and improving efficiency.
- Context Selection: Identifying and retrieving the most relevant data for a given task, making sure that the AI focuses on what matters most.
- Context Compression: Condensing large datasets into manageable formats without losing critical details, allowing the AI to process information more effectively.
- Context Isolation: Separating information into distinct environments to avoid overlap or confusion, particularly in multi-tasking scenarios.
For example, an AI research assistant tasked with summarizing trends in artificial intelligence might use structured prompts with XML tags or JSON outputs. These prompts would include step-by-step instructions for extracting, prioritizing, and summarizing information from diverse sources. This structured approach ensures that the assistant delivers accurate and concise results, even when dealing with complex or voluminous data.
Applications of Context Engineering
The principles of context engineering can be applied across a wide range of industries and AI use cases. Some notable applications include:
- Customer Service: AI agents that provide personalized support by accessing and analyzing customer histories, preferences, and past interactions.
- Sales Assistance: Tools that analyze market trends and customer behavior to recommend effective sales strategies and improve decision-making.
- Coding Assistance: AI systems that assist developers by generating code snippets, debugging errors, or offering suggestions for optimization.
- Healthcare: AI tools that help medical professionals by analyzing patient data, suggesting treatment plans, or identifying potential risks.
- Education: Personalized learning platforms that adapt to individual student needs by analyzing performance data and tailoring content accordingly.
These examples demonstrate how context engineering enhances the functionality, adaptability, and efficiency of AI systems. By making sure that AI agents have access to the right information at the right time, context engineering enables them to deliver more accurate and impactful results.
The Role of Context Engineers
Context engineering is a specialized discipline that requires a unique set of skills. Context engineers are responsible for designing and implementing detailed prompts that integrate all the components of an AI agent. Their work involves structuring instructions in a way that is clear, precise, and tailored to the specific requirements of each task.
By mastering techniques such as context writing, selection, compression, and isolation, context engineers enable AI systems to operate autonomously and effectively in complex environments. They play a crucial role in making sure that AI agents can handle intricate tasks without requiring constant human intervention, making their expertise invaluable in the development of advanced AI solutions.
As the demand for intelligent and reliable AI systems continues to grow, the role of context engineers will become increasingly important. Their ability to optimize the flow of information within AI systems will be key to unlocking the full potential of artificial intelligence in a wide range of applications.
Media Credit: Tina Huang
Filed Under: AI, Guides
Latest Geeky Gadgets Deals
If you buy something through one of these links, Geeky Gadgets may earn an affiliate commission. Learn about our Disclosure Policy.
Originally Appeared Here